Morgan Stanley is seeking a Data Governance Control Oversight Manager to join the Data Governance & AI Non-Financial Risk team. This 2LoD role provides independent oversight of Data Quality controls, focusing on continuous monitoring and point-in-time design/operating effectiveness assessments.
The position sits in Legal & Compliance as a director-level role within the Data Controls & Metrics team, aimed at reducing data risk with credible challenge and effective issue closure.
We're seeking someone to join our team as a Data Governance Control Oversight Manager in the Data Governance & AI Non-Financial Risk team to provide independent 2LoD oversight and credible challenge of Data Quality controls. The role covers both continuous oversight of control health and results, as well as point-in-time assessments of control design and operating effectiveness.
In the Legal & Compliance division, we assist the Firm in achieving its business objectives by facilitating and overseeing the Firm's management of legal, regulatory and franchise risk. This is a Director level position within the Data Controls & Metrics team which is a multidisciplinary team that aims to reduce the Firm's exposure to data risk, currently focusing on Data Quality. We are part of the Chief Data Governance Office and we operate as a global team providing credible challenge to all the Firm's divisions and jurisdictions.
